FDA ODAC -Lynparza (olaparib), PARP inhibitor, is only for metastatic castration-resistant PC patients whose tumors have a BRCA mutation.
The FDA Oncologic Drugs Advisory Committee agreed with the agency’s forcefully stated view that Lynparza (
olaparib
), a PARP inhibitor, should be given only to metastatic castration-resistant prostate cancer patients whose tumors have a BRCA mutation.

Olaparib combined with cediranib improved radiographic progression-free survival (rPFS) in phase 2 clinical
Olaparib
is a poly (ADP-ribose) polymerase (PARP) inhibitor. Patients in the combination arm received
olaparib
200 mg twice daily plus cediranib 30 mg once daily; patients in the
olaparib
-only arm received the drug at a dosage of 300 mg twice daily.
